Lease terminations pursuant to section 3 of P.L.2008, c.111 (C.46:8-9.6) shall take effect on the thirtieth day following receipt by the landlord of notice complying with section 3 of P.L.2008, c.111 (C.46:8-9.6), unless the landlord and tenant agree on an earlier termination date. The rent shall be paid, pro rata, up to the time a lease terminates pursuant to this section.\nb.\tA lease terminates under section 3 of P.L.2008, c.111 (C.46:8-9.6) only if the victim of domestic violence acts in good faith and fulfills all requirements and procedures as established by section 3 of P.L.2008, c.111 (C.46:8-9.6) in terminating the lease.\nc.\tIf there are tenants on the lease other than the tenant who has given notice of termination as described in section 3 of P.L.2008, c.111 (C.46:8-9.6), those co-tenants' lease also terminates, notwithstanding any provisions in section 2 of P.L.1974, c.49 (C.2A:18-61.1) requiring certain grounds for eviction to the contrary.  The co-tenants may enter into a new lease, for a new term, at the option of the landlord. Nothing in this section shall prohibit any co-tenants of the victim of domestic violence from holding over if holding over is permitted by the landlord.\nL.2008, c.111, s.4.","path":["TITLE 46 PROPERTY"],"source_url":"https://pub.njleg.state.nj.us/statutes/STATUTES-TEXT.zip","current_through":"P.L.2025, c.405, and J.R.22","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-08-27T17:54:13Z","sha256":"68d4cbe02fb2384ca1b2ba02e782a54b167fe205b4d7c9820e9188baf1870d8e","source_id":"us-nj","stale":true,"prev":"us-nj/n.j.-stat.-46-8-9.6","next":"us-nj/n.j.-stat.-46-8-9.8"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
